Overview

GitHub is seeking a Staff Software Engineer to join the Git Systems Engineering team (subteam: Git Storage), which runs the largest code-hosting platform in the world, part of our Platform and Infrastructure organization. Our group is responsible for the services that store and serve Git repositories, both directly to users and to other layers in the GitHub software stack. We build the various microservices, protocols, proxies, and control systems that power Git operations at GitHub and operate them at scale.

 

You will work on real-world, large-scale distributed systems and help design, build, and support highly available, performant, and scalable services that enable the next generation of AI-driven software development by improving Git code-hosting platform through wide-reaching, cross-team work.

 

Our group is highly distributed and the right candidate will thrive in an environment of asynchronous communication. We expect you to have excellent written communication skills and be able to create working relationships with coworkers in locations around the globe.
